If you are replacing those old "black beauty" caps in your boatanchor,
perhaps you should not choose the lowest voltage rating you feel you can get
away with. Some of the "orange drop" type caps available are imported, and
I suspect that the manufacturing standards may be lower than the authentic
original Sprague units. It is best to allow at least a 50% margin of
safety in choosing the required caps.
I have been using "unbranded" 630 volt "orange drop" caps for all of my
re-capping jobs (20+ radios), and have been very happy with them.
Installing a lower voltage cap when the difference in price is just cents
seems risky to me. There are several reputable suppliers of these imported
